Technological Foundations of Digital Rights Management Systems

The technological foundations of digital rights management systems rely on a combination of encryption, access controls, and secure delivery mechanisms. These components work together to enforce content protection and restrict unauthorized use.

Encryption algorithms are essential, converting digital media into unreadable formats that can only be decrypted with authorized keys. This prevents unauthorized copying or sharing during transmission and storage.

Access control technologies manage permissions, ensuring that only authorized users can access specific content. This includes digital certificates and authentication protocols that verify user identities prior to granting access.

Secure delivery methods, such as digital watermarking and secure streaming protocols, also underpin these systems. These techniques track content distribution and prevent piracy, maintaining the integrity of digital rights management systems.

Legal and Regulatory Frameworks Influencing Digital Rights Management

Legal and regulatory frameworks play a pivotal role in shaping the deployment and effectiveness of digital rights management systems. These laws aim to balance creators’ rights with public access, providing clear guidelines for copyright enforcement in digital environments.

International treaties, such as the Berne Convention and the World Intellectual Property Organization (WIPO) treaties, establish baseline standards for copyright protection that influence DRM practices worldwide. They facilitate cross-border enforcement and harmonize copyright rules across nations.

In addition, national legal systems regulate DRM implementation through legislation like the Digital Millennium Copyright Act (DMCA) in the United States. Such laws criminalize circumvention of DRM technologies, thereby reinforcing copyright protections but also raising concerns about user rights.

Overall, these legal and regulatory frameworks guide industry standards and inform compliance practices, ensuring that digital rights management systems uphold copyright laws while addressing emerging challenges in digital media distribution.

Video Game Protection

Video game protection involves the use of Digital Rights Management Systems (DRM) to safeguard intellectual property rights in the gaming industry. These systems prevent unauthorized copying, distribution, and modification of digital game content.

Key methods include encryption, digital licensing, and hardware-based protections. For instance, DRM often requires online activation or authentication to verify legitimate ownership before gameplay. This reduces piracy and revenue loss for developers and publishers.

Common DRM solutions in gaming encompass software-based restrictions, such as activation limits or persistent online checks, ensuring that games are only played on authorized devices. However, these measures can sometimes impact user experience and accessibility.

In the context of video game protection, effectiveness depends on balancing strict security measures with user convenience. Efficient DRM can diminish piracy while maintaining a positive experience for legitimate players, thereby supporting the industry’s growth.

User Privacy and Data Security Concerns

Digital rights management systems raise significant concerns regarding user privacy and data security. These systems often require users to authenticate their identity through various means, collecting personal information such as email addresses, payment details, and usage patterns. This data, if not adequately protected, becomes vulnerable to breaches or unauthorized access.

Moreover, the implementation of digital rights management can involve continuous monitoring of user behavior, including recording viewing habits or download history. While intended to prevent piracy, this surveillance can infringe upon user privacy rights. Transparency about data collection and usage policies is essential to address these issues effectively.

Data security measures, such as encryption and secure servers, are critical components of responsible digital rights management systems. However, any vulnerability in these safeguards can compromise sensitive information. Consequently, balancing copyright enforcement with respect for user privacy remains a complex challenge for the industry.
